Replace: The Higher Lake Tahoe Space positioned below a lake wind advisory till Thursday night

The Nationwide Climate Service launched an up to date lake wind advisory at 2:14 a.m. on Wednesday legitimate from 2 p.m. till Thursday, Mar. 27 at 8 p.m. for the Higher Lake Tahoe Space.

The NWS Reno NV states to count on, “Southwest winds 10 to 20 mph with gusts up to 35 mph and waves 2 to 4 feet on Lake Tahoe Wednesday. On Thursday, southwest winds 20 to 25 mph with gusts up to 50 mph. Wave heights 2 to 5 feet.”

“Small boats, kayaks and paddle boards will be prone to capsizing and should remain off lake waters until conditions improve,” the NWS stated. “Check lake conditions before heading out and be prepared for a sudden increase in winds and wave heights. Consider postponing boating activities on the lake until a day with less wind.”
